The average train between Worcester and Ealing takes 2h 31m and the fastest train takes 2h 15m. There is a train service every few hours from Worcester to Ealing. The journey time may be longer on weekends and holidays; use the search form on this page to search for a specific travel date.
Trains run hourly between Worcester and Ealing. The earliest departure is at 5:16 AM in the morning, and the last departure from Worcester is at 9:20 PM which arrives into Ealing at 12:08 AM. All services require a transfer, and take on average 2h 31m. The schedules shown below are for the next available departures.

No, there is no direct train from Worcester to Ealing. However, there are services departing from Worcester station and arriving at Ealing station via London Paddington. The journey, including transfers, takes approximately 2h 31m.
Worcester to Ealing train services, operated by Great Western Railway (GWR), depart from Worcester Shrub Hill station.
Worcester to Ealing train services, operated by Great Western Railway (GWR), arrive at London Paddington station.

The distance between Worcester and Ealing is 151.5 km. The road distance is 202 km.
Great Western Railway (GWR) operates a train from Worcester Shrub Hill to London Paddington hourly. Tickets cost £55–110 and the journey takes 2h 10m.
